Queen Elizabeth II, March 1979, Saudi Arabia

“For her 1979 trip to the Middle East, designer Hardy Amies and milliner Frederick Fox created a series of modest looks for the Queen. Following the tour, the Queen’s long dresses were shortened and worn again at the Royal Ascot.”

Queen Elizabeth II, 1979 Zambia

“The Queen was rarely seen in trousers, but while on safari in Zambia with Prince Philip in 1979, she leaned into a more modern look in a beige pair of pants. A cream blouse with gold, crimson and blue patterns and a pair of sunglasses completed the casually chic outfit.”

Queen Elizabeth II, London October 1952

“Early on in her reign, the Queen made waves when she wore a black-and-white blazer-style dress at a royal viewing of the musical comedy Because You’re Mine at the Empire Theatre in London. Magazines and newspapers quickly printed photos of Her Majesty in the Norman Hartnell gown, prompting manufacturers to produce replicas of the dress.”
